Transaction 59cce813aa37cedaaee48f8faefadfd8f7dc0466dccfea876e1d4502f95bf145

2 Input
2 Outputs
  • 59cce813aa37cedaaee48f8faefadfd8f7dc0466dccfea876e1d4502f95bf145:0
  • value  869468423
    address  3Ch4EJqPxEd8aj7AgqHzrxpyeVx1EMeQ1U
  • 59cce813aa37cedaaee48f8faefadfd8f7dc0466dccfea876e1d4502f95bf145:1
  • value  2500000000
    address  1HFnGozUVpDSZLU6ui2qZYbqvfv9HC4tsM